Miami Marlins late pitcher Jose Fernandez left us all too soon. On February 24th, 2017 a new piece of him was welcomed into the world.

On Friday, February 24th 2017, Jose Fernandez’s daughter was born. Fernandez’ girlfriend, Maria Arias, gave birth to a baby girl named Penelope. As you may know, Jose was tragically taken from us on September 25th, 2016. Penelope was born one day before the five month anniversary of the tragic passing, and sources say she will be the subject involving the filing for Jose’s estate. Of course, Penelope would be a beneficiary of this estate, and it is estimated to be worth anywhere from $2-3 million dollars.

Of course, Fernandez was an all-star pitcher if we ever saw one. At 24 years old he was already one of baseball’s best, and quite frankly should have been a finalist for the NL Cy Young. Fernandez owned a 16-8 record with a 2.86 ERA and 6.1 WAR. Not only was Jose a fantastic person, he was a fantastic player.
